Why fit matters

Fit determines comfort, stability, and overall effectiveness. A poorly fitted extender can slip, cause skin irritation, reduce sensation, or make an experience uncomfortable. Conversely, an appropriately selected base, supportive system, and angle will maximize performance while minimizing risk.

Overview: Base, Support, and Angle

Think of extender fit in three interdependent parts:

  • Base: Where the device contacts the body or surface.
  • Support: The method that keeps the extender stable (harnesses, adhesives, suction, belts).
  • Angle: The orientation that aligns the extender with natural posture and mechanical goals.

Understanding different base types

Suction bases

Suction cups create a vacuum seal against smooth, non-porous surfaces. They are easy to attach and remove, reusable, and often provide reliable hold on flat surfaces. Suction bases work well for short-term sessions, or where adhesive is undesirable.

Adhesive bases

Medical-grade adhesives or removable skin adhesives offer a closer, often more secure bond to skin. They are suitable when movement must be minimized. Choose hypoallergenic, breathability-rated adhesives and follow recommended wear times to reduce irritation.

Strap and harness systems

Strap-based harnesses distribute force across a larger area, improving comfort and reducing pressure points. Harnesses are commonly adjustable, making them a versatile choice for different body types and activities.

Molded or anatomical bases

Some extenders use molded bases designed to match anatomical contours. These offer natural stability and reduced slippage when correctly sized, but they may require precise measurements to be effective.

Choosing support systems

Support systems convert base contact into sustained stability. Choose based on intended wear time, activity level, and sensitivity.

Belts and waistband supports

Belts spread load across hips and waist. They are great for longer sessions or activities that involve motion. Look for wide straps, usable adjustment ranges, and padding at contact points.

Harnesses and frames

Harnesses that anchor to a pelvic belt or to clothing frames work well when precise alignment is crucial. Metal or reinforced frames can provide consistent angle control but may sacrifice some comfort.

Adhesive stabilization

For minimal visible hardware, adhesives can hold an extender in place with little movement. Always test a small skin patch first and use barrier films if you have sensitive skin.

Combination systems

Many users achieve the best fit by combining systems: an adhesive base for close contact and a strap or harness for redundancy and movement control.

Angle and alignment: why it matters

Angle affects comfort, biomechanics, and effectiveness. The optimal angle reduces strain, aligns with natural posture, and ensures the extender performs as intended.

Finding a neutral angle

Start by identifying the body’s neutral alignment during the activity. For seated or standing use, this means hips and pelvis in a natural, relaxed position. Align the extender so its main axis follows the natural line to minimize tension.

Adjustable angle tips

  • Make small changes and test for comfort—10-degree increments are more manageable than large shifts.
  • Keep range-of-motion needs in mind. If motion will occur, leave clearance to prevent pinching or dislodgement.
  • Use physical markers (tape or washable markers) during trials to quickly return to a previously comfortable angle.

Materials and sizing considerations

Materials affect friction, breathability, and durability. Common materials include medical-grade silicone, silicone gels, thermoplastic elastomers, and coated fabrics. For skin contact, prioritize body-safe, hypoallergenic materials with smooth finishes to reduce micro-abrasion.

Sizing checklist

  • Measure circumference and length of the contact area.
  • Account for soft-tissue compression—measure both relaxed and compressed states.
  • Confirm manufacturer sizing charts and consider custom options if standard sizes don’t fit well.

Trial, fitting, and incremental testing

Never commit to a full session without a trial fit. A stepwise fitting protocol reduces risk:

  1. Dry fit the base and support to check alignment and pressure points.
  2. Apply for a short duration (10–20 minutes) and monitor for discomfort or redness.
  3. Make micro-adjustments to angle and support tension, then repeat.
  4. Increase wear time gradually as comfort and stability are confirmed.

Safety guidance

Prioritize skin health, circulation, and pain-free use. Follow these safety basics:

  • Use medical-grade adhesives and test for allergies first.
  • Avoid excessive pressure—discoloration, numbness, or pins-and-needles are warning signs.
  • Remove immediately if you experience sharp pain, persistent numbness, or open skin.
  • Limit continuous wear to manufacturer recommendations and circulate air where possible.
  • Keep devices clean and dry to prevent odor and skin irritation.

Troubleshooting common fit problems

Slippage or loss of suction

Clean both surfaces thoroughly and ensure they are dry before reapplying. For suction bases, warm the base slightly to increase pliability and seal. If slippage persists, switch to a different base type or add a secondary strap.

Skin irritation or redness

Stop use and allow the area to recover. Apply barrier films or use softer, breathable liners. If irritation recurs, consult a dermatologist and consider alternative materials or fastening methods.

Discomfort at pressure points

Redistribute load with wider straps, add padding, or adjust angle to remove direct compression. Test for an improved fit with short sessions before resuming extended use.

Misalignment during movement

Anchor the extender with a secondary support, such as a belt or harness, and re-evaluate anchor points. Ensure straps are secured to stable structures (waistband, frame) rather than relying solely on skin contact.

Maintenance and cleaning

Regular cleaning preserves hygiene and performance. Follow manufacturer guidelines, but general rules include:

  • Clean body-contact surfaces with mild, fragrance-free soap and warm water after each use.
  • Disinfect nondelicate components with approved cleaners or alcohol wipes if compatible.
  • Allow parts to air-dry completely before storage to prevent mold and odor.
  • Replace adhesive strips, gels, or worn harness straps as soon as performance degrades.

When to consult a professional

Seek professional help if you have persistent skin breakdown, unexplained pain, circulatory concerns, or if you require a custom-fitted solution. Clinicians with prosthetic, pelvic health, or sexual medicine training can provide tailored recommendations.
